Abstract

This paper proposes a novel Delta redundant array of independent disks (RAID) technique that enhances small-write performance, resists disk failures of up to 75% in the RAID architecture. In order to generate parity data, three partial strips within a horizontal strip are used. To generate one parity element, Delta RAID requires access from two data disks, one parity disk. Delta RAID provides a fast recovery algorithm to correct various disk failures. Delta RAID also employs additional buffer caching replacement (BCR), which reduces the number of read, write operations by both merging small chunks into a larger chunk with buffer size, splitting a big chunk into many smaller chunks with buffer size. Compared to traditional GRID RAID(SPC, STAR), GRID RAID(SPC, EO),, GRID RAID(STAR, STAR), Delta RAID improves average small-write performance by 233%, 224%,, 176%, respectively, improves read performance by 289%, 268%,, 176%, respectively.
